Transaction 202561d3d62519193a3ca5fa784b892f2fb76276c84a34de6a7674d4a394d9be
1 Input
1 Output
-
202561d3d62519193a3ca5fa784b892f2fb76276c84a34de6a7674d4a394d9be:0
- value
- 618139
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 940d77ae2af85acc7aa69cd1b70b3948ab555297 OP_EQUAL
- address
- 3FBr4fzQW3DprFp6VUp2SUR4B4Hwfpjqap